So the other day I was spending some time optimizing my sound on my PC. Getting the speakers positioned and all my audio settings running nicely for the 5.1 surround sound system I have.

Then today I was in SL tinkering, and realized that we don't have surround sound here.

Left, right, and center channels seem to be respected, but not the rear channels (not sure about subwoofer, either). Think we'll ever see 5.1/7.1 support, or should we expect that on the "next platform"?

This is high on my wishlist, too.

Center is just made up from a mix of front-left and front-right. The subwoofer is like center but only keyed into lower frequencies, so it will work in SL. It's just rear-left and rear-right that are missing, because SL only plays audio in stereo.

It's something to do with the audio codec, but which one SL uses escapes me. It's just old, I would guess, there's no real trick to it.
